Q Hi Matt, hope you had a really nice holiday. My questions is what impact do you think the lack of testing will have on racing this year, for the 17 team as well as the other race teams?
Ed Algire, Abingdon, Md.
A It’s the same for everyone, and really with this car and all the rules they have I don’t think it will hurt. If anything hopefully it will spread the field a little bit and allow more passing.

Q When you got your pit crew, did you get to pick them out of your friends or did NASCAR assign a crew?
Austin York, Arcade, N.Y.
A The pit crews work for Roush Fenway racing, just like I do. Robbie pretty much scouted and trained our crew for years. Now there are pit stop coaches and strength coaches at Roush that work with them every day.
